SELMER STEREOMASTER

Rare Selmer 2 x 50w amp head dating from the late 60s in excellent working order and fair cosmetic condition (see photos).
At some point in the past it's had one output transformer replaced - it's just been serviced and is in perfect working order.
Sounds massive - bags of big vintage tone.
A desirable vintage amplifier - as used by Dave Gilmour/Pink Floyd in the late 60s.
This is a UK 240v mains-powered model and will require a step-up transformer for operation in countries with 110-117v mains supplies. The UK plug will be removed prior to shipping to countries with 240v mains supplies, unless otherwise requested.
